ArrowXL interim CEO to be Charlie Shiels

Charlie Shiels is to be interim CEO of ArrowXL after Ian Howell made the decision to leave the company.

Shiels joined ArrowXL in February 2017 as COO. He’d spent more than 20 years at DPD, 15 of which were on its Executive Board.

Richard Neal, a Shareholder Representative said: “I would like to extend my personal thanks to Ian for his excellent contribution and commitment to the business over the last four years and wish him every success for the future. He was a key part of the team that turned around ArrowXL’s financial and operational performance, transforming the business from a loss-making division into a profitable, industry award winning, standalone business.  I am also delighted that Charlie is taking up the Interim CEO role and we can look forward to an exciting future for the business.”

Charlie Shiels said: “This is an exciting time for ArrowXL as we invest heavily in our people and infrastructure and continue on our journey to consistently deliver market leading customer service.  We are delighted that our replacement Droitwich Hub is now up and running and we are confident of delivering an excellent service to all our customers during the forthcoming peak period. I am delighted to take on this role and will continue to prioritise improving the customer’s delivery experience and supporting our retail partners at all times.”

Ian Howell commented: “It’s been an honour and a privilege over the past four years to be part of such a great team and I am extremely proud of the turnaround and success story that is Arrow XL. With such amazing people, I’m confident that I leave ArrowXL set up for continued success in its ongoing transformation as the UK’s leading two-man logistics partner.”
